On May 13, 2025, a delegation from the VNU Center for Education Accreditation - led by Assoc. Prof. Dr. Dinh Van Toan, Deputy Director of VNU-CEA, attended the 18th Conference of the INQAAHE at the Akasaka Intercity Conference Center, Tokyo, Japan. The event was hosted by the Japan University Accreditation Association (JUAA) and attracted nearly 500 delegates from 62 countries across the continents. .jpg)
Overview of the Conference Under the theme "The Big Bang Theory: The Quality Assurance Paradigm Shift," the conference focused on discussing transformative changes in the global and regional higher education quality assurance model amidst digital transformation, lifelong learning, and increasing international integration. Assoc. Prof. Dr. Dinh Van Toan, Vice Director of VNU-CEA in his speech VNU Center for Education Accreditation has been a full member of INQAAHE since March 2019. VNU-CEA’s participation in the conference demonstrates its commitment to integration and enhancing the quality assurance capacity of Vietnamese higher education, contributing to broad connections with the international quality assurance network. The conference commences on May 13th and will continue until May 17th, 2025, featuring numerous in-depth working sessions and opportunities for collaboration among quality assurance organizations worldwide. .jpg)
